34 changes: 34 additions & 0 deletions .github/workflows/python-publish.yml
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
@@ -0,0 +1,34 @@
name: Publish Package

on:
release:
types: [created]

jobs:
publish:
runs-on: ubuntu-latest
name: "Publish library"
steps:
- name: Check out
uses: actions/checkout@v3
with:
token: "${{ secrets.GITHUB_TOKEN }}"
fetch-depth: 0

- name: Setup Python Env
uses: actions/setup-python@v3
with:
python-version: '3.9'

- name: Install dependencies
run: |
pip install poetry
poetry version $(dunamai from any --no-metadata --style pep440)
poetry install

- name: Build package
run: poetry build

- name: Release to PyPI
run: |
poetry publish -u __token__ -p ${{ secrets.PYPI_API_TOKEN }} || echo 'Version exists'

Development
-----------

This project is managed using `Poetry <https://python-poetry.org/>`_. Code is formatted
using `Black <https://github.com/psf/black>`_, `isort
<https://github.com/PyCQA/isort>`_. Code is statically type checked using `pyright
<https://github.com/microsoft/pyright>`_ and `mypy <http://mypy-lang.org/>`_.

If you want to take advantage of the default VSCode integration, then
first configure Poetry to make its virtual environment in the
repository:

.. code:: console

poetry config virtualenvs.in-project true

After cloning the repository, activate the tooling:

.. code:: console

poetry install
poetry run pre-commit install

Run unit tests:

.. code:: console

poetry run pytest

Run code checks (manually):

.. code:: console

poetry run pre-commit run --all-files
